Congress which is also known as the Legislative branch is a bicameral chamber that has 2 houses. The Senate and the House of Rep

resentatives. What is the total number of members in Congress? a. 535 b. 100 c 50​
History
1 answer:
cupoosta [38]2 years ago
8 0

Answer:

A. 535

Explanation: Congress has a total of 535 members.

According to this document how did the homestead act encourage the settlement of the war?
7nadin3 [17]

The Homestead Act signed in 1862 opened the settlement in the western US, encouraging Americans including freed slaves, provided they never took up arms against the US government, could claim up to 160 acres of federal land under the basis that land had to be cultivated or use to build a house.
